diff --git a/bin/reth/Cargo.toml b/bin/reth/Cargo.toml index 94cf2334eb..a50a785bf2 100644 --- a/bin/reth/Cargo.toml +++ b/bin/reth/Cargo.toml @@ -176,7 +176,7 @@ min-trace-logs = [ "reth-node-core/min-trace-logs", ] -edge = ["reth-ethereum-cli/edge"] +edge = ["reth-ethereum-cli/edge", "reth-node-core/edge"] [[bin]] name = "reth" diff --git a/crates/node/core/Cargo.toml b/crates/node/core/Cargo.toml index c421d8bacc..c4ea8711a6 100644 --- a/crates/node/core/Cargo.toml +++ b/crates/node/core/Cargo.toml @@ -90,6 +90,9 @@ min-info-logs = ["tracing/release_max_level_info"] min-debug-logs = ["tracing/release_max_level_debug"] min-trace-logs = ["tracing/release_max_level_trace"] +# Marker feature for edge/unstable builds - captured by vergen in build.rs +edge = [] + [build-dependencies] vergen = { workspace = true, features = ["build", "cargo", "emit_and_set"] } vergen-git2.workspace = true diff --git a/crates/optimism/cli/Cargo.toml b/crates/optimism/cli/Cargo.toml index 1c56c07b94..a928c8af2b 100644 --- a/crates/optimism/cli/Cargo.toml +++ b/crates/optimism/cli/Cargo.toml @@ -117,4 +117,4 @@ serde = [ "reth-optimism-chainspec/serde", ] -edge = ["reth-cli-commands/edge"] +edge = ["reth-cli-commands/edge", "reth-node-core/edge"]